Biography
Dr. Pruse is a board-certified family medicine physician who has dedicated her career to the Gulf Coast community. She provides compassionate care for families at her office conveniently located at Baptist Medical Park - Airport. She currently is accepting new patients of all ages including children ages 5+.

Meet your Doctor
What led you to become a doctor or choose your focus on medicine?
I wanted to be a doctor ever since I was 5 years old. I always wanted to help people and loved learning about the human body.
What is something about you that only your patients would know?
I treat patients as if they were family members. I’ve always been told by patients that they feel like they’re talking to a long-time friend and can tell me anything.
